Kainchi Dham a shrine Dedicated to Neem Karoli baba which is placed at an altitude of 1400 meters. Kainchi means two hairpin bends on the road. It is to be noted that Kainchi does not have any relation with scissors.

Brief History Of Kainchi Dham:

Kainchi Dham was founded by Neem Karoli Baba in, 1962 but the concept of the temple came into existence from 1942 when Maharaj Neem Karoli with his instructor Poornanand of Kainchi Village built an ashram here and dedicated to Sombari Maharaj and Sadhu Premi Baba who used to perform Yoga and does Dhyan there. 

After getting proper permission from the forest conservatives and the Government there devoted and temple to Lord Hanuman disciple of Lord Shree Ram Chand and the rest of the area was used as the Ashram and a place where Sadhus can live and perform their Yoga and remember god.

After the establishment of the temple, many peoples started visiting the temples, and many Bhandaras, Kritan- Bhajan was organized in the shrine.

The cave beside the temple is considered as the place where Maharaj Ji used to sit in Dhyan for a long time.

Usually, every year on 15 June thousands of people visit Kainchi because 15 June is considered to be the establishment day for the Kainchi .

On this day, thousands of people are feed there and a Bhandara is conducted every year in which devotees come to take Prasad.

A huge traffic Jam is seen on the day due to which people have to face many difficulties while passing Kainchi Dham.

As mentioned above a yearly fair on 15 June is conducted on the occasion of the establishment of Kainchi Dham. Devotees can stay in the Ashram for a maximum of 3 days. 

Things to See:

  • Kainchi Dham consists of a shrine dedicated to Lord Hanuman.
  • A small cave where Maharaj Ji used to sit.
  • The shrine is at the river bank which makes the place more beautiful.
  • A Kalash containing ashes of Maharaji is kept inside the Ashram.

How to Reach Kainchi Dham:

The nearest Railway station is at Kathogodam, Haldwani which is somewhat 36.9km away from Kainchi. 

The nearest airport is at Pantnagar 71.3 km away from Kainchi .

One can easily reach Kainchi by Roadways Buses of Uttrakhand Government.

The nearest Landmark is Bhowali which is somewhat 9km from Kainchi Dham.

One can Visit Nainital on the way to Kainchi .
